diff mercurial/worker.py @ 21709:14560418856d stable

resolve: keep wlock while resolving This will make resolve use correct locking and thus make it more safe. Resolve is usually a long running command spending a lot of time waiting for user input on hard problems. It is thus a real world scenario to start multiple resolves at once or run other commands (such as up -C and merge) while resolve is running. Proper locking prevents that.
author Mads Kiilerich <madski at unity3d.com>
date Mon, 26 May 2014 19:02:11 +0200
parents 1e5b38a919dd
children b3e51675f98e
line wrap: on
line diff